Smith and Rogue: Epic Sword & Sorcery Adventure

The smith and rogue represent two archetypes that shape stories, games, and organizational behavior. The smith builds with discipline, tools, and shared standards, while the rogue navigates ambiguity, exploits gaps, and acts on opportunity.

Together, these modes of operating influence how teams solve problems, manage risk, and respond to competitive pressure. Understanding their distinct strengths and tradeoffs helps leaders design better structures and incentives.

Operational Discipline of the Smith

Reliability Through Process

The smith prioritizes repeatability, clear workflows, and measurable standards. Teams operating in this mode invest in tooling, documentation, and training to reduce variance and increase predictability.

Quality and Compliance Focus

Rigorous checks, peer reviews, and defined quality gates are common in smith-driven environments. These practices minimize defects and ensure that outputs meet regulatory or customer expectations over time.

Opportunity Hunting by the Rogue

Exploiting Market Gaps

Roges scan for weak signals, emerging behaviors, and unmet needs. They move fast, leveraging limited resources to test hypotheses in the field and iterate based on live feedback.

Adaptive Tactics and Network Leverage

Rogue behavior relies on dense networks, informal information channels, and flexible resourcing. This enables rapid pivots and creative combinations of assets that formal structures might overlook or delay.

Strategic Implications for Leaders

Designing Hybrid Structures

Organizations benefit from pairing smith rigor with rogue agility. Stable platforms and core processes coexist with experimental pods, internal venture teams, and time-boxed innovation sprints.

Incentive and Portfolio Alignment

Leaders should align incentives to the strengths of each archetype. For example, smiths are rewarded for reliability metrics and compliance, while rogues are rewarded for validated learning, option value, and speed to market.

FAQ

Reader questions

How can a smith culture coexist with rogue style teams without creating friction?

Clarify shared objectives, define decision rights, and establish integration rituals such as syncs and joint roadmaps. Governance should set boundaries while enabling experimentation within those bounds.

What are the common failure modes when rogues operate unchecked in an organization?

Unchecked rogue behavior can lead to duplicated effort, inconsistent standards, and erosion of trust. Guardrails, transparent reporting, and periodic portfolio reviews help preserve coherence.

In which business contexts should leaders prioritize a smith approach over a rogue approach?

High safety requirements, regulated environments, and long asset lives favor smith principles. Contexts with rapid customer discovery and short cycle times provide more space for rogue tactics.

How can individuals develop both smith and rogue capabilities in their careers?

Build deep technical or functional mastery (smith) while cultivating a network, pattern recognition, and rapid experimentation skills (rogue). Rotations, cross-functional projects, and mentorship accelerate this hybrid development.
